Job Summary:
JOHNSON AND JOHNSON MEDTECH, NEUROVASCULAR is recruiting for a Senior Research and Development Engineer, Sustaining and Lifecycle Management, in Galway, Ireland. The role of Senior R&D Engineer I supports managing and delivering R&D activities associated with the lifecycle management of the portfolio of products for treatment of acute ischemic stroke with significant technical challenges.
Responsibilities:
1. Acquire an in-depth knowledge of current products from a technical point of view: design, materials, performances, manufacturing process.
2. Product/Process optimization projects – in liaison with Supply Chain and Quality.
3. Support second supplier and/or technical transfer projects.
4. Manage project sub-parts, as part of a larger project team.
5. Provide direction to other team members, including mentoring and oversight of less experienced engineers or technicians.
6. Support regulatory submissions and lead additional Design Verification/Validation studies as required by regional authorities.
7. Lead product Shelf-Life studies through Design Verification testing.
8. Investigations on product complaints and analysis of returned devices.
9. Support to CAPA and Non-Conformance process.
10. Evaluation and scoping of process changes, material changes, vendor changes.
11. Support to Labelling changes and implementation.
12. Support to Sales and Marketing for product characterization, competitive testing, field training.
13. Develop and deliver project plans to performance, time and cost targets.
14. Leverage and liaise with external resources, including suppliers, to achieve project goals.
15. Identify and manage key risks throughout the product lifecycle.
16. Write procedures, protocols, specifications, and reports.
17. Evaluate and assess physician (user) techniques and develop product training materials.
18. Support developing marketing materials (presentations/videos/demos).
19. Other duties as assigned or required.
Minimum Requirements:
1. A minimum of 4 years’ experience in all stages of medical device design and development (including design with SolidWorks, prototyping, and testing).
2. Specific experience on Medical Devices, cardiovascular or neurovascular implants or instruments including catheters, stents, delivery systems.
3. Strong design and technical ability based on a broad and deep knowledge of fundamental engineering principles.
4. Data review and statistical methods skills (Minitab).
5. Strong work ethic, creative problem solving, capable of working on own initiative.
6. Excellent writing, presentation, and verbal communication skills essential.
7. Results and deadline driven with an ability to handle multiple tasks and operate in a fast-paced environment.
8. Excellent interpersonal skills and ability to work with people to achieve results.
9. Highly motivated and an enthusiastic self-starter with the ability to work under own initiative and as a team player.
